✅ As of today, the minimum water temperature is above 82°F (28°C). This is very warm water, which may feel almost hot to most people. Swimming in such conditions is perfect for those seeking relaxation and comfort in the water. These waters are often preferred for relaxation in hot weather, as the water temperature does not cool the body significantly. However, it is important to remember that in such warm waters, caution is necessary, as prolonged exposure without rest can lead to overheating. It is important to note that these swimming tips and recommendations apply only in good weather. When the air temperature is below 68°F (20°C), and sometimes even below 77°F (25°C), swimming can be unpleasant even with relatively high water temperatures.

Actual nearshore water temperatures may fluctuate by several degrees from the reported values, especially following heavy rainfall or extended periods of strong winds. Certain wind patterns can cause colder, deeper waters to rise and replace the sun-warmed surface water, leading to noticeable variations.

Our forecast is based on a proprietary mathematical model that considers real-time water temperature changes, historical trends, key weather patterns, wind strength and direction, and air temperature specific to each region. Additionally, we incorporate data from other resorts to enhance accuracy.

Location & Local Information

Black Lake in northwestern Louisiana typically has water temperatures that reflect the Gulf Coast climate. During winter months the surface often cools to roughly 45–60°F (7–16°C). Spring brings a steady rise into the mid‑60s to mid‑70s °F (18–24°C) as air temperatures warm. In summer the lake can be quite warm, frequently reaching the low to upper 80s °F and occasionally the low 90s °F (27–33°C). Autumn sees a gradual decline back toward spring values, commonly in the 60s to low 70s °F (16–23°C). These are typical surface ranges; deeper or shaded areas remain cooler and short cold snaps or heat waves can push temperatures outside these bands.

Swimming at Black Lake is possible in many spots but it is not uniformly a designated public swimming area with lifeguards. Recreational use is common, yet swimmers should be cautious because the water can be tannin‑stained and murky, with submerged vegetation, tree stumps and boat traffic creating hazards. Water quality and algal conditions vary seasonally and by location, so local advisories or landowner rules should be checked before entering the water. In short, swimming is allowed in practice in many places, but it requires personal caution due to natural conditions and lack of formal supervision.
